This course is geared for attendees experienced with Python, but new to machine learning, who need introductory level coverage of these topics, rather than a deep dive of the math and statistics behind Machine Learning. Students will learn basic algorithms from scratch. Leading people through a cultural transformation requires new skills, innovative thinking, and transformational leadership. Leaders up, down and across the IT organization must align and collaborate to break down silos and evolve the organization. The course highlights the human dynamics of cultural change and equips participants with practices, methods, and tools to engage people across the DevOps spectrum through the use of real-life scenarios and case studies.
